Skip to content

Latest commit

 

History

History
56 lines (36 loc) · 1.64 KB

README.md

File metadata and controls

56 lines (36 loc) · 1.64 KB

melomel.rb -- A Ruby interface to Melomel

DESCRIPTION

Melomel.rb is a library that allows Ruby to communicate with an application running within the Flash virtual machine. For more information on Melomel, visit the GitHub Wiki.

Melomel.rb follows the rules of Semantic Versioning and uses TomDoc for inline documentation.

INSTALLATION

To install Melomel.rb simply use RubyGems:

$ [sudo] gem install melomel

Melomel needs to be embedded and running in the application you're trying to connect to. Please see the Melomel repository for instructions on installation.

HACKING

To get started with working with the source, start by running Bundler to get all your dependencies:

[sudo] bundle install

If you are adding new features, please add test coverage to all code that you write. First compile the Flex application and then run the test suite with rake:

ant
rake test

CONTRIBUTE

If you'd like to contribute to Melomel.rb, please fork the repo on GitHub:

http://github.com/benbjohnson/melomel.rb

To get all of the dependencies, install the gem first. The best way to get your changes merged back into core is as follows:

  1. Clone your fork locally
  2. Create a named topic branch to contain your change
  3. Code
  4. All code must have RSpec test coverage. Run rake to ensure everything passes.
  5. If you are adding new functionality, document it in the README
  6. If necessary, rebase your commits into logical chunks, without errors
  7. Push the branch up to GitHub
  8. Send me a pull request for your branch